dtui fails to build on armv5te and 32-bit powerpc: it depends on
tui-textarea which imports std::sync::atomic::AtomicU64 without a
cfg(target_has_atomic = "64") guard. Rustc does not provide 64-bit
atomics on those targets. Upstream seems unmaintained and 0.7.0 is the
latest release, so the package has to be disabled there instead.
v1 open-coded BR2_ARM_CPU_ARMV5 and BR2_powerpc in package/dtui/Config.in.
Following the review feedback, patch 1 adds a hidden
BR2_PACKAGE_HOST_RUSTC_TARGET_HAS_ATOMIC_64 symbol to
package/rustc/Config.in.host and patch 2 makes dtui depend on it so the
constraint is expressed once and stays correct as rust gains or changes
targets.

Rust does not provide 64-bit atomics on every target Buildroot can
generate. rustc sets max_atomic_width = 32 for three of the 25 targets
listed in RUST_TARGETS in utils/update-rust, so
core::sync::atomic::AtomicU64 and AtomicI64 simply do not exist there:
$ rustc --print cfg --target <target> | grep target_has_atomic
armv5te-unknown-linux-gnueabi "16" "32" "8" "ptr"
armv5te-unknown-linux-musleabi "16" "32" "8" "ptr"
powerpc-unknown-linux-gnu "16" "32" "8" "ptr"
Every other supported target, including armv6, armv7, aarch64, all the
x86 variants, riscv64, s390x, sparc64 and both 64-bit powerpcs, has
them, e.g.:
arm-unknown-linux-gnueabi "16" "32" "64" "8" "ptr"
armv7-unknown-linux-gnueabihf "16" "32" "64" "8" "ptr"
A crate that uses 64-bit atomics without a cfg(target_has_atomic = "64")
guard therefore fails to build on those three targets with:
error[E0432]: unresolved import `std::sync::atomic::AtomicU64`
|
| atomic::{AtomicU64, AtomicU8, AtomicUsize, Ordering},
| ^^^^^^^^^ no `AtomicU64` in `sync::atomic`
This has been hit at least twice already: by package/dust, worked around
in commit 3abc3b97bad9 ("package/dust: bump to version 1.1.2") by moving
to a release in which upstream had added the guard and by package/dtui,
which has no such release available and had to open-code the affected
architectures instead.
It is likely to keep recurring: infra.basetest.BASIC_TOOLCHAIN_CONFIG
builds with BR2_TOOLCHAIN_EXTERNAL_BOOTLIN_ARMV5_EABI_GLIBC_STABLE, so
every runtime test that does not override the toolchain compiles for
armv5te, one of the three affected targets. That is exactly how the two
failures above were found.
Add a hidden symbol so packages can express this constraint once, rather
than each open-coding BR2_ARM_CPU_ARMV5 and BR2_powerpc and needing to
update whenever rust gains or changes a target.
Note that armv5te and 32-bit powerpc are only supported by rust for
glibc and musl, so the uclibc variants of those architectures are
already excluded by BR2_PACKAGE_HOST_RUSTC_TARGET_ARCH_SUPPORTS.

diff --git a/package/rustc/Config.in.host b/package/rustc/Config.in.host
index 9cd912fc74..539926144b 100644
--- a/package/rustc/Config.in.host
+++ b/package/rustc/Config.in.host
@@ -112,6 +112,22 @@ config BR2_PACKAGE_HOST_RUSTC_TARGET_ARCH_SUPPORTS
depends on BR2_INSTALL_LIBSTDCPP || !BR2_TOOLCHAIN_USES_MUSL
depends on BR2_PACKAGE_HOST_RUSTC_ARCH_SUPPORTS
+# Not all the targets above provide 64-bit atomics: rustc sets
+# max_atomic_width = 32 for armv5te-unknown-linux-{gnu,musl}eabi and for
+# powerpc-unknown-linux-gnu, so core::sync::atomic::{AtomicU64,AtomicI64}
+# do not exist there. This can be checked with:
+# rustc --print cfg --target <target> | grep target_has_atomic
+# Target rust packages whose crates use 64-bit atomics unconditionally,
+# i.e. without a cfg(target_has_atomic = "64") guard, should depend on
+# this option.
+config BR2_PACKAGE_HOST_RUSTC_TARGET_HAS_ATOMIC_64
+ bool
+ # Excludes armv5te-unknown-linux-{gnu,musl}eabi and
+ # powerpc-unknown-linux-gnu. BR2_powerpc is 32-bit only:
+ # BR2_powerpc64 and BR2_powerpc64le are separate symbols, both
+ # selecting BR2_ARCH_IS_64, and are not affected.
+ default y if !BR2_ARM_CPU_ARMV5 && !BR2_powerpc
+
config BR2_PACKAGE_HOST_RUSTC_ARCH
string
default "armv5te" if BR2_ARM_CPU_ARMV5

dtui depends on tui-textarea which unconditionally imports AtomicU64 in
src/widget.rs to pack a viewport rectangle into a single atomic word:
use std::sync::atomic::{AtomicU64, Ordering};
pub struct Viewport(AtomicU64);
As there is no cfg(target_has_atomic) guard in tui-textarea, its
build fails on any target for which rustc does not provide 64-bit
atomics with:
Compiling tui-textarea v0.7.0
error[E0432]: unresolved import `std::sync::atomic::AtomicU64`
--> .../dtui-3.0.0/VENDOR/tui-textarea/src/widget.rs:10:25
|
10 | use std::sync::atomic::{AtomicU64, Ordering};
| ^^^^^^^^^ no `AtomicU64` in `sync::atomic`
|
help: a similar name exists in the module
|
10 - use std::sync::atomic::{AtomicU64, Ordering};
10 + use std::sync::atomic::{AtomicU32, Ordering};
This has been reported to tui-textarea upstream, but unfortunately the
project seems to be unmaintained (issue linked below). A sane workaround
is to disable the package on targets which lack 64-bit atomic support,
which is exactly what BR2_PACKAGE_HOST_RUSTC_TARGET_HAS_ATOMIC_64
describes: it is n for armv5te-unknown-linux-{gnu,musl}eabi and
powerpc-unknown-linux-gnu, the only rust targets Buildroot can generate
which lack 64-bit atomics, and y everywhere else.
The same problem was hit by package/dust and worked around in commit
3abc3b97bad9 ("package/dust: bump to version 1.1.2") by bumping to a
version in which upstream had added the missing guard. That is not an
option here as tui-textarea 0.7.0 is the latest release.
Note that a runtime test for dtui cannot use the default
infra.basetest.BASIC_TOOLCHAIN_CONFIG, since that builds with
BR2_TOOLCHAIN_EXTERNAL_BOOTLIN_ARMV5_EABI_GLIBC_STABLE, where dtui is now
disabled; such a test would need an armv7 or aarch64 toolchain instead.
Build tested with utils/test-pkg against:
- BR2_TOOLCHAIN_EXTERNAL_BOOTLIN_ARMV5_EABI_GLIBC_STABLE
- BR2_TOOLCHAIN_EXTERNAL_BOOTLIN_ARMV5_EABI_MUSL_STABLE
- BR2_TOOLCHAIN_EXTERNAL_BOOTLIN_POWERPC_E500MC_GLIBC_STABLE
all three fail with the above error before this change and are skipped
after it, while armv7 (glibc and musl), aarch64, powerpc64le and x86-64
still select and build the package.
